The Team:

This position offers a diverse and rewarding opportunity to contribute to health and community care through collaborative teamwork across four sites. You’ll work within multidisciplinary teams and maintain strong partnerships with the Huon and Kingborough Councils, as well as other key stakeholders, all committed to enhancing primary health care, wellness, and reablement outcomes in partnership with our consumers.

The role provides clinical care and support to the Huon and Kingston Community members, assists Bruny Island Community Nursing as required, and supports consumers, community members, and healthcare professionals attending our facilities or community appointments.

Located across Kingborough and Huon Municipality’s—renowned for National Parks, World Heritage areas, and the picturesque Huon River and D’Entrecasteaux Channel—our Community Health teams work closely with all services in the region. Together, we are dedicated to delivering excellence in healthcare and achieving improved outcomes for our consumers, our workforce, and the broader Tasmanian community.

The Role:

As a valued member of a multidisciplinary team committed to delivering high-quality health services, the Enrolled Nurse plays a key role in ensuring effective and efficient client care. This position provides day-to-day clinic and community nursing care.

Details of appointment:

Permanent, part time, shift worker position, working 40 hours per fortnight, commencing as soon as possible.

*notwithstanding hours to be negotiated with the successful applicant.

Applicants should note that, for a period of twelve months from the date of publication, this selection process may be used to fill subsequent or similar full time, part time, and casual vacancies.

Salary: $73,109 to $80,524 per annum (Pro rata). Our Employer 12% superannuation contribution is on top of this amount.

  • Salary range is in accordance with Nurses and Midwives (Tasmania State Service) Agreement 2023.

In addition, the following allowances calculated on the salaried incremental point may be available:

  • Post Graduate Allowance of up to 7.5% based on qualification type
